Geosyntec has an exciting opportunity for an Early-Career Remediation Geologist, supporting our Kansas/Missouri Remediation practice in our Overland Park, KS office. This position will have the opportunity to apply academic knowledge and practical experience to real-world situations related to contaminated site assessment & remediation, groundwater management, water treatment, and environmental due diligence for a diverse national private and public sector client base, while also learning and expanding the business skills needed for a successful consulting career.

Essential Duties and Responsibilities- Fieldwork such as soil and groundwater sampling, drilling and contractor oversight, construction quality assurance and oversight, and remediation system O&M;
- Chemical data and contaminant fate & transport evaluation;
- Groundwater and soil remedy evaluation, cost estimation, design calculations, and implementation;
Environmental due diligence, regulatory compliance services, and permitting; - Aquifer testing and hydrogeologic data analyses;
- Data analysis, including preparing maps, tables, and figures; and
- Preparation of technical reports, letters, memoranda, work plans, cost estimates, and proposals.
